FREQUENTLY ASKED QUESTIONS

Post-Time Limits

9/30/09 1.

Question: Can the County approve a Self-Initiated Program (SIP) for a Master’s Degree in Public Relations/Marketing for an individual who timed-out less than 12 months?

   
Answer: No.  Per State regulation, educational activities (including both SIP and VOC) may only be approved for an Undergraduate (4-year) Degree or a regular Teaching Credential.  Further, if the activity cannot be approved there is no supportive services eligibility.

Question: Can a timed-off participant apply for work-study?

   
Answer: Yes. Due to some limitations on work-study for them, timed-off participants should be referred to their school’s financial aid office, not the CalWORKs office.
